Lonchophylla dekeyseri Taddei, Vizotto & Sazima, 1983
Distribution.
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
is endemic to the Cerrado (contra
Leal et al. 2013
), and has been collected in the Brazilian states of
Goias
, Mato Grosso do Sul, Minas Gerais, and in the Distrito Federal (
Taddei et al. 1983
,
Coelho and Marinho-Filho 2002
,
Aguiar et al. 2014
,
Moratelli and Dias 2015
,
Almeida et al. 2016
). Additional specimens assigned to
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
exist for the Bolivian state of Santa Cruz (in the Cerrado), and for the Brazilian states of
Piaui
(in the Cerrado-Caatinga ecotone) and
Paraiba
(in the Caatinga) (
Woodman and Timm 2006
,
Leal et al. 2013
). However, the taxonomic identifications of these specimens need to be reevaluated based on the morphological criteria recently proposed by
Moratelli and Dias (2015)
, who noted the following: "We are not convinced that
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
occurs in the Bolivian savannah and in the
Cerrado-Caatinga
ecotone in NE Brazil. One of the specimens supporting these records was examined a long time ago (DZSJRP 11459), and the other two (USNM 584472, 584473) are distinct from other samples of
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
as determined in a previous discriminant function analysis. These specimens are not included in this analysis because we were not able to compare them with samples from other localities." We provisionally regard
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
as endemic to the Brazilian Cerrado until further studies determine the taxonomic identity of specimens collected in Bolivia, the Cerrado-Caatinga ecotone, and the Caatinga.
Conservation status.
The red list of the IUCN ver. 3.1 assigned the category
"Endangered"
to
Lonchophylla dekeyseri
(see
Aguiar and Bernard 2016
). The species appears in the official list of threatened species of Brazil with the category
"Endangered"
(
ICMBIO-MMA 2016
).
